When looking at the Nintendo Switch version of South Park: The Fractured But Whole

, it's important to weigh the benefits of portability against some notable technical trade-offs. The Switch port provides an authentic South Park experience that visually matches the show, but it faces some performance hurdles compared to other platforms. Performance and Technical Insights

Visuals and Display: The game closely resembles the South Park TV show. While handheld mode is a good fit and hides some imperfections, docked mode can appear less vibrant and may have "jaggies" not seen on PC.

Performance Stability: Frame rate dips are common, especially when moving through town where it can drop significantly, though it generally remains stable during combat.

Load Times: You should expect frequent and sometimes long loading screens (up to 30 seconds) when moving between different parts of the town or even entering some rooms.

Touch Controls: A unique feature for the Switch version is the addition of touch controls, which can provide a fresh way to play during turn-based combat.

Critical Patches: Earlier versions had a bug that could reset save files, but this was addressed in an August 2018 update that also fixed various freezes and infinite loading screens. Gameplay and Content

South Park: The Fractured But Whole is a direct sequel to the 2014 hit The Stick of Truth, trading fantasy tropes for a hilarious and strategic take on the superhero genre. While the original release brought the crude charm of Trey Parker and Matt Stone to consoles and PC, the Nintendo Switch port allows you to take the superhero civil war on the go. Gameplay and Story No , if:

The game picks up immediately after the previous title, with the kids of South Park ditching their fantasy gear to launch their own superhero franchises. You once again play as the "New Kid," joining Eric Cartman’s Coon and Friends to find a missing cat and build a media empire.

Turn-Based Grid Combat: Unlike the static combat of the first game, this sequel uses a tactical grid-based system. Positioning is key, as your range and area-of-effect abilities depend on where you stand.

Hero Customization: You can choose from multiple classes like Blaster, Speedster, and Brutalist, each with unique powers and ultimate moves. Later, you can mix and match abilities from different classes to create a custom hero.

Artifacts and Progression: Leveling up unlocks artifact slots. Equipping artifacts increases your "Might Level," which determines your effectiveness in battle and helps you tackle tougher quests. Switch Performance and Features
